Job Description:

Cleveland Construction is seeking a Pre-construction Manager / Senior Estimator to support to the Preconstruction and Estimating Departments for the Commercial General Contracting and Construction Management Division headquartered in Cleveland, OH.

Job Responsibility:

  • Perform budgeting exercise throughout each design milestone, from conceptual through construction documents
  • Anticipate the full scope of work required to complete a project, including costs, schedule and risk impacts
  • Understand appropriate contracting methods
  • Perform thorough document reviews, including geotechnical reports, phase I & II reports, hazardous material reports, schematic drawings, design development & construction drawings, specifications, etc.
  • Develop project specific estimates utilizing subcontractor and vendor pricing, historical cost data and industry cost data sources (RS Means, etc.)
  • Build and maintains positive relationships with clients, subcontractors, vendors, architects and engineers
  • Perform detailed quantity takeoffs utilizing industry takeoff software and conventional means
  • Develop project specific scopes of work
  • Develop project specific qualifications to be submitted to the Owner with RFP responses and/or Bids
  • Mentor estimators and teach estimating best practices
